WebMemory is the set of processes used to encode, store, and retrieve information over different periods of time ( Figure 8.2 ). Figure 8.2 Encoding involves the input of information into the memory system. Storage is the retention of the encoded information. The Location of Memory In the past, it was thought that all memory was stored in the cerebral cortex of the brain. We have now learned that long-term memories are stored in multiple regions throughout the nervous system.
